Dietary fiber has been on the public health agenda for decades, but the gap between recommended intake and actual consumption has barely moved. This session brings together three companies attacking that gap from different angles: Myota, Fiber Foods, and Whip, to map where the real opportunities are and where each go-to-market model hits its ceiling. The conversation will cover why reformulation alone won’t close the gap, how GLP-1 adoption is reshaping the opportunity, and what it will take to make meaningful progress by 2030.
